*, *::before, *::after { box-sizing: border-box; margin: 0; padding: 0; } :root { –ink: #1a1a1a; –ink-mid: #3d3d3d; –ink-faint: #9a9a9a; –surface: #fafaf8; –white: #ffffff; –border: #e8e6e0; –accent: #1a4fd6; –accent-light: #eef2ff; –green: #0d6e3f; –green-light: #eaf5ef; –orange: #c84b11; –orange-light: #fff0ea; –yellow-light: #fffbea; –yellow-border: #f5d96b; –radius: 8px; –radius-lg: 14px; } html { scroll-behavior: smooth; } body { font-family: ‘DM Sans’, sans-serif; background: var(–surface); color: var(–ink); line-height: 1.75; font-size: 17px; } .page-wrap { max-width: 760px; margin: 0 auto; padding: 3rem 1.5rem 5rem; } /* Meta bar */ .article-meta { display: flex; align-items: center; gap: 10px; margin-bottom: 1.75rem; } .tag { font-size: 11px; font-weight: 600; text-transform: uppercase; letter-spacing: .08em; padding: 4px 12px; border-radius: 20px; background: var(–accent-light); color: var(–accent); } .tag.green { background: var(–green-light); color: var(–green); } .meta-sep { color: var(–ink-faint); font-size: 13px; } .meta-date { font-size: 13px; color: var(–ink-faint); } /* Subtitle */ .subtitle { font-size: 1.15rem; color: var(–ink-mid); line-height: 1.6; font-weight: 400; margin-bottom: 1.75rem; padding-bottom: 1.75rem; border-bottom: 1.5px solid var(–border); } /* Summary box */ .summary-box { background: var(–accent-light); border-left: 4px solid var(–accent); border-radius: 0 var(–radius) var(–radius) 0; padding: 1.1rem 1.35rem; margin-bottom: 2.5rem; } .summary-box p { font-size: 14.5px; font-weight: 600; color: var(–accent); margin-bottom: .5rem; text-transform: uppercase; letter-spacing: .05em; } .summary-box ul { padding-left: 1.1rem; color: var(–ink-mid); font-size: 15px; } .summary-box ul li { margin-bottom: .25rem; } /* Typography */ h2 { font-family: ‘Lora’, serif; font-size: clamp(1.25rem, 3vw, 1.6rem); font-weight: 700; color: var(–ink); margin: 2.5rem 0 .9rem; line-height: 1.3; letter-spacing: -.01em; } h3 { font-size: 1.05rem; font-weight: 600; color: var(–ink); margin: 1.6rem 0 .5rem; } p { margin-bottom: 1.1rem; color: var(–ink-mid); } p:last-child { margin-bottom: 0; } strong { color: var(–ink); font-weight: 600; } a { color: var(–accent); text-decoration: underline; text-underline-offset: 3px; } a:hover { opacity: .75; } /* Lists */ ul.content-list { padding-left: 0; list-style: none; margin: 1rem 0 1.5rem; } ul.content-list li { padding: .45rem 0 .45rem 1.6rem; border-bottom: 1px solid var(–border); color: var(–ink-mid); font-size: 16px; position: relative; } ul.content-list li::before { content: ‘→’; position: absolute; left: 0; color: var(–accent); font-weight: 600; } /* Table */ .table-wrap { overflow-x: auto; margin: 1.5rem 0 2rem; border-radius: var(–radius-lg); border: 1px solid var(–border); } table { width: 100%; border-collapse: collapse; font-size: 15px; background: var(–white); } thead { background: var(–ink); color: #fff; } thead th { padding: .75rem 1rem; text-align: left; font-weight: 600; font-size: 13px; letter-spacing: .03em; } tbody tr { border-bottom: 1px solid var(–border); } tbody tr:last-child { border: none; } tbody td { padding: .7rem 1rem; color: var(–ink-mid); vertical-align: top; } tbody tr:nth-child(even) { background: #fafaf8; } .td-check { color: var(–green); font-weight: 700; } .td-x { color: #c00; font-weight: 700; } /* CTA mid */ .cta-mid { background: var(–yellow-light); border: 1.5px solid var(–yellow-border); border-radius: var(–radius-lg); padding: 1.35rem 1.5rem; margin: 2.5rem 0; } .cta-mid p { margin: 0; color: var(–ink-mid); font-size: 15.5px; } .cta-mid strong { color: var(–ink); } .cta-mid a.btn { display: inline-block; margin-top: .9rem; background: #25D366; color: #fff; text-decoration: none; padding: .6rem 1.3rem; border-radius: 6px; font-weight: 600; font-size: 14.5px; } .cta-mid a.btn:hover { opacity: .9; } /* CTA final */ .cta-final { background: var(–ink); border-radius: var(–radius-lg); padding: 2rem; margin-top: 2.5rem; color: #fff; } .cta-final h2 { color: #fff; font-size: 1.4rem; margin-top: 0; margin-bottom: .75rem; } .cta-final p { color: #ccc; font-size: 15.5px; margin-bottom: 1.25rem; } .cta-final .btn-row { display: flex; gap: .75rem; flex-wrap: wrap; } .cta-final a.btn-w { background: #25D366; color: #fff; text-decoration: none; padding: .65rem 1.35rem; border-radius: 6px; font-weight: 600; font-size: 14.5px; } .cta-final a.btn-yt { background: #FF0000; color: #fff; text-decoration: none; padding: .65rem 1.35rem; border-radius: 6px; font-weight: 600; font-size: 14.5px; } .cta-final a:hover { opacity: .88; } /* Errors */ .error-list { margin: 1rem 0 1.5rem; } .error-item { display: flex; gap: .9rem; padding: .8rem 0; border-bottom: 1px solid var(–border); align-items: flex-start; } .err-icon { min-width: 28px; height: 28px; background: var(–orange-light); border-radius: 50%; display: flex; align-items: center; justify-content: center; font-size: 14px; font-weight: 700; color: var(–orange); flex-shrink: 0; margin-top: 2px; } .err-text { font-size: 15.5px; color: var(–ink-mid); line-height: 1.6; } .err-text strong { color: var(–ink); } /* Case box */ .case-box { background: var(–green-light); border-left: 4px solid var(–green); border-radius: 0 var(–radius) var(–radius) 0; padding: 1.2rem 1.5rem; margin: 1.5rem 0 2rem; } .case-box .case-label { font-size: 11px; font-weight: 700; text-transform: uppercase; letter-spacing: .08em; color: var(–green); margin-bottom: .5rem; } .case-box p { color: var(–ink-mid); font-size: 15.5px; margin-bottom: .5rem; } /* Video embed */ .video-wrap { position: relative; padding-bottom: 56.25%; height: 0; overflow: hidden; border-radius: var(–radius-lg); margin: 2rem 0; } .video-wrap iframe { position: absolute; top: 0; left: 0; width: 100%; height: 100%; border: none; border-radius: var(–radius-lg); } /* FAQ */ .faq-item { border-bottom: 1px solid var(–border); padding: 1.1rem 0; } .faq-item:last-child { border: none; } .faq-item h3 { font-family: ‘Lora’, serif; font-size: 1rem; font-weight: 600; color: var(–ink); margin-bottom: .4rem; } .faq-item p { font-size: 15.5px; color: var(–ink-mid); margin: 0; } hr { border: none; border-top: 1.5px solid var(–border); margin: 2.5rem 0; }
A diferença entre uma página que vende todos os dias e uma que fica parada no ar não é o design bonito — é a estrutura. Aqui você vai entender o que separa uma landing page mediana de uma que trabalha por você enquanto você dorme.
Neste guia você vai descobrir:
- O que é uma landing page e por que ela converte mais do que um site comum
- Os elementos obrigatórios de uma página de alta conversão, com exemplos reais
- Os erros que derrubam a taxa de conversão — e como corrigi-los agora
Segundo dados do Backlinko, a taxa média de conversão de uma landing page é de 2,35% — mas as páginas no topo do ranking convertem mais de 11%. Isso significa que, com exatamente o mesmo tráfego, uma landing page bem estruturada pode gerar até 4x mais leads ou vendas do que uma mal construída.
Se você está mandando tráfego pago ou orgânico para uma página que não converte, está jogando dinheiro fora — literalmente. E o problema raramente é o anúncio ou o SEO. É a página em si.
Por Que Uma Landing Page Converte Mais do Que Qualquer Outra Página do Seu Site
Um site comum tem menu, rodapé, links para redes sociais, páginas de blog, portfólio e contato. São dezenas de saídas possíveis. Uma landing page tem uma só: a ação que você quer que o visitante tome — preencher um formulário, comprar, baixar, se inscrever.
Essa diferença muda tudo. Quando o visitante não tem para onde escapar, a atenção se concentra. E atenção concentrada com a mensagem certa é a fórmula de conversão mais simples e eficiente que existe no marketing digital.
Os elementos que definem uma landing page de verdade:
- Proposta de valor clara — o visitante entende em menos de 5 segundos o que você oferece e por que deveria se importar
- Zero distrações — sem menu de navegação, sem links externos, sem rodapé cheio de informações
- Uma única CTA — um botão, uma ação, um objetivo por página
- Prova social — depoimentos, números, logos de clientes, resultados comprovados
- Urgência ou escassez real — prazo, vagas limitadas, bônus por tempo determinado
- Velocidade de carregamento — páginas lentas perdem até 53% dos visitantes antes mesmo de carregar (Google, 2024)
Como Montar uma Landing Page do Zero — Seção por Seção
Não existe landing page perfeita universal. Mas existe uma estrutura testada por milhares de páginas que funciona de forma consistente. Veja cada bloco:
1. Headline (Título Principal)
É o primeiro texto que o visitante lê e tem menos de 3 segundos para prender a atenção. A headline deve responder: “O que eu ganho ficando aqui?” — de forma clara, direta e específica. Evite “Bem-vindo ao nosso site”. Use: “Aumente Suas Vendas em 30 Dias com uma Landing Page Que Converte de Verdade”.
2. Subheadline
Complementa a headline com mais contexto. Pode citar o mecanismo, o prazo ou o público específico. Exemplo: “Para pequenas empresas que não querem depender de agência para ter presença digital profissional.
3. Prova Social
Depoimentos com foto, nome e cargo convertem muito mais do que depoimentos genéricos. Inclua também métricas reais: “Mais de 1.200 clientes atendidos” ou “4,9 estrelas em 340 avaliações”.
4. Detalhamento da Oferta
Explique o que o visitante recebe usando bullets curtos e objetivos. Aqui pode entrar uma imagem do produto, vídeo de demonstração ou mockup visual.
5. Botão de Ação (CTA)
O texto do botão faz diferença real. “Quero Começar Agora” converte mais do que “Enviar”. “Baixar Gratuitamente” converte mais do que “Clique aqui”. Use sempre verbo de ação combinado com o benefício imediato que o visitante vai receber.
| Elemento | Landing Page | Site Comum |
|---|---|---|
| Objetivo | Uma única ação | Múltiplos objetivos |
| Menu de navegação | ✗ Removido | ✓ Presente |
| Taxa de conversão média | 2,35% a 11%+ | 0,5% a 1,5% |
| Links externos | ✗ Não há | ✓ Múltiplos |
| Foco do visitante | Total | Dividido |
| Ideal para | Campanhas, lançamentos, captação | Presença institucional |
Para aprofundar nos princípios de UX que influenciam conversão, o Nielsen Norman Group publicou um estudo detalhado que vale a leitura completa.
Precisa de uma landing page profissional mas não quer depender de desenvolvedor? O plugin que uso com meus clientes permite criar páginas de alta conversão direto no WordPress — sem código, sem agência, sem custo mensal de plataforma. Mais de 3.800 sites já usam. Se quiser saber se faz sentido pro seu projeto, me chama:
Falar no WhatsApp →O Que a Maioria Faz Errado — e Por Que a Página Não Converte
Depois de analisar centenas de páginas, os mesmos padrões de erro aparecem repetidamente. Se a sua landing page não está convertendo, há grande chance de um desses ser o culpado:
Na Prática: Como um Corretor de Imóveis Triplicou os Contatos em 45 Dias
Um corretor autônomo em Campinas tinha um site institucional com 5 páginas e recebia em média 8 contatos por mês vindos do Google. Após criar uma landing page dedicada para “imóveis à venda em Campinas” — com headline específica, formulário simples de nome e telefone, depoimentos de clientes anteriores e CTA visível no primeiro scroll — os contatos saltaram para 27 por mês em menos de 45 dias, sem aumentar nenhum investimento em tráfego.
A mudança principal foi tirar o visitante do site genérico e levá-lo para uma página com uma proposta única, um único formulário e zero distrações.
Gravei um vídeo mostrando o processo completo de construção de uma landing page de alta conversão — estrutura, plugin utilizado e os pontos críticos que a maioria ignora. Vale muito assistir antes de começar a sua:
Quer mais conteúdo como esse toda semana? Acessa o canal: youtube.com/@EscolaAlgoritmoX →
Perguntas Frequentes sobre Landing Page
Qual a diferença entre landing page e site?
Um site tem várias páginas e múltiplos objetivos — apresentar a empresa, o portfólio, o blog e os contatos. Uma landing page tem um único objetivo: converter o visitante para uma ação específica, como compra, cadastro ou download. Por isso ela não tem menu de navegação nem links que desviem o foco.
Qual a taxa de conversão ideal para uma landing page?
A média geral fica entre 2% e 5%. Páginas bem otimizadas, com oferta clara e público segmentado, chegam a 10% ou mais. O benchmark varia por nicho: páginas de geração de lead costumam converter mais do que páginas de venda direta de produtos de ticket alto.
Preciso de programador para criar uma landing page?
Não. Ferramentas como Elementor e plugins específicos para WordPress permitem criar landing pages profissionais sem escrever uma linha de código. Para quem quer resultado rápido com controle total sobre o conteúdo e o design, essa é a rota mais eficiente e acessível.
Landing page precisa de domínio próprio?
Não é obrigatório. Você pode criar uma landing page como subpágina do seu site atual — por exemplo, seusite.com.br/oferta — sem precisar de um domínio novo. Um domínio próprio ajuda em campanhas específicas e na memorização, mas não é pré-requisito para converter.
Posso usar landing page para anúncios no Google Ads?
Sim — e é altamente recomendado. Mandar tráfego pago para a home do site desperdiça verba. A landing page segmenta a mensagem exatamente para quem clicou naquele anúncio, o que aumenta o Índice de Qualidade, reduz o custo por clique e melhora a taxa de conversão da campanha.
Como saber se minha landing page está otimizada para conversão?
O caminho mais direto é uma auditoria técnica e de copy — avaliando headline, CTA, velocidade, estrutura mobile e prova social. Se quiser que eu olhe para a sua página e te diga exatamente o que corrigir, me chama no WhatsApp e a gente agenda uma sessão.
Pronto para Ter uma Landing Page Que Trabalha por Você?
Você já sabe o que é uma landing page, como estruturar cada elemento e quais erros evitar. O próximo passo é sair do conhecimento e ir para a execução. Se quiser fazer isso com suporte — seja pelo plugin certo, pela mentoria ou pelo passo a passo no canal — é só escolher o caminho: